寫了一個dll來操作數據庫,但是不想引用 ado,
里面的函數現在是這樣子寫的,
public function PK(byval ID as string) as recordset //這一段不引用的時候就會出錯
dim Rs as object
set rs=createobject("adodb.recordset")
...
pk=rs
end function我現在的問題,這個 函數的返回的類型應該設置成什麼類型,
然後在調用的時候可以直接寫成set Datagrid1.datasource = PK("AD")謝謝了.想了幾天沒有解決,只好求助大家.
里面的函數現在是這樣子寫的,
public function PK(byval ID as string) as recordset //這一段不引用的時候就會出錯
dim Rs as object
set rs=createobject("adodb.recordset")
...
pk=rs
end function我現在的問題,這個 函數的返回的類型應該設置成什麼類型,
然後在調用的時候可以直接寫成set Datagrid1.datasource = PK("AD")謝謝了.想了幾天沒有解決,只好求助大家.
dim Rs as object
set rs=createobject("adodb.recordset")
...
pk=rs
end function
這個返回的 Object 只能讓 vb 調用吧?
有沒有辦法讓 vb 里面的 recordset 能讓別的語言調用呢